SECTION 1SCOPE

Intertek Building & Construction (B&C) was contracted to perform testing in accordance with

ASTM E1414 on Better Than Wood Ceiling Planks. This report is a reissue in the name of Adapt

through written authorization from the original report holder. Results obtained are tested

values and were secured by using the designated test method(s). Testing was conducted in the

VT test chambers at Intertek B&C located in York, Pennsylvania.

SECTION 3TEST METHODS

The specimen was evaluated in accordance with the following:

ASTM E1414/E1414M-16, Standard Test Method for Airborne Sound AttenuationBetween Rooms Sharing a Common Ceiling Plenum

ASTM E413-16, Classification for Rating Sound Insulation

SECTION 4MATERIAL SOURCE/INSTALLATION

The full test specimen was assembled on the day of testing by B&C. The ceiling grid was

constructed using B&C-supplied materials. The ceiling planks were supplied by the client. A

separating wall with a metal top cap was constructed per ASTM E1414, utilizing construction

that yielded a minimum STC rating of 65.

SECTION 7TEST PROCEDURE

The microphones were calibrated before conducting the tests. The air temperature and

relative humidity conditions were monitored and recorded during all measurements. The

average temperature and humidity of both the test chamber are listed in Sections 10 and 11.

The airborne sound attenuation test was conducted in accordance with the ASTM E1414 test

method using the direct method to obtain the normalization term. Two background noise

sound pressure level measurements and ten sound absorption measurements were conducted

at each of the five microphone positions in the receive room. Four sound pressure level

measurements were made simultaneously in both rooms, at each of the five microphone

positions.

The CAC (Ceiling Attenuation Class)was calculated in accordance with ASTM E1414.

Detailed test procedures, data for flanking limit tests, repeatability measurements, and

reference specimen tests are available upon request.

SECTION 8

CAC Rating

To obtain the Ceiling Attenuation Class (CAC), read the Dn,c of the contour curve at 500 Hz. The

sum of the deficiencies below the contour curve must not exceed 32. The maximum deficiency

at any one frequency must not exceed 8.

TEST CALCULATIONS

Normalized Ceiling Attenuation (Dn,c ) at each 1/3 octave frequency is the average source room

sound pressure level minus the average receive room sound pressure level, plus, 10 times the

log of the specimen area divided by the sound absorption of the receive room with the sample

in place.

Note: A continuous row of 20-gauge steel angle was fastened around the perimeter of the

reverberation room walls to set the correct plenum depth per ASTM E1414. Twelve 1/2"-13 eye

bolts were threaded into the bottom side of the reverberation room ceiling on 48" centers

using 1/2" threaded concrete anchors, and 12-gauge hanger wire was twisted around each eye

bolt a minimum of three times within a 3" space to hang the main beams in line with the

perimeter angle.
